Alex Gunberg was cruising like a shark Thursday against James Irwin Charter School.

The Colorado Academy senior forward was biding his time, looking for openings, studying the Jaguars’ defense and preparing his attack.

“I realized in the first 10 minutes that their defense liked to hold on to the ball and make sure their passes were perfect,” Gunberg said. “So I figured, ‘Why not put more pressure on them, see what happens?’ ”

Gunberg pounced in the 31st minute with a steal, a snaking run and a blast inside the near post to put the Mustangs on their way to a 3-0 Class 3A boys soccer state quarterfinal win at Firman Field.

The No. 3 Mustangs (15-3-0) got a goal from sophomore Mac Freeman two minutes later, and Demitri Carahalios bagged the third on an assist by Gunberg in the 76th minute to set up a semifinal showdown Saturday against rival Denver Christian. The Mustangs lost 2-0 to the Crusaders in the regular season.

Making their first appearance in the state quarterfinals, the No. 6 Jaguars (13-3-1), who hail from the south side of Colorado Springs, were plenty skilled but were often disrupted by the Mustangs’ pressure. Leading scorer Juan Alvarez was bottled up by the suffocating defense of junior Peter Macartney.

“It was kind of hard, because I’ve never had a game where one player followed me everywhere I went,” Alvarez said.

Mustangs goalkeeper Bobby Thalman made three saves as Colorado Academy earned its ninth shutout of the season.

“We shut down their main man and made the other (players) step up,” Thalman said. “We were lucky that we put in two goals before they figured out what happened.”

Gunberg’s opening goal was scored with determination and skill. He picked Erik Mock’s pocket, circled around the top of the penalty area, beat Justin Juarado and lashed a shot past goalkeeper Matthew Gomez.

Two minutes later, it was Freeman charging past a fallen defender and free down the right channel.

The Jaguars’ midfield helped lift the pressure off its defense in the second half, but the teams fought to a stalemate. The Mustangs salted it away when Gunberg passed to Carahalios, who ripped a shot back to the far post.
